Not all tiles are created equal. They come in various types like ceramic, porcelain, and natural stone, each requiring a unique care strategy.
Grout, the material filling the spaces between tiles, often needs more attention than the tile itself. This is because it's porous and can easily absorb stains and moisture.
Understanding these differences is key to effective maintenance. Proper care starts with knowing what type of tile and grout you have in your home.
By recognizing their specific needs, you'll be better equipped to prevent damage and prolong their life. This foundational knowledge makes your tile and grout maintenance efforts more effective and less time-consuming.

Sweeping and vacuuming are vital early steps. They remove dirt and debris that can scratch or dull tiles over time. By eliminating these particles, you prepare the surface for more intensive cleaning methods.
Always use a soft broom or vacuum attachment designed for hard floors. This prevents accidental scratching of tile surfaces. Regular attention to removing loose dirt lays the groundwork for effective tile care.
Mopping requires attention to both technique and product choice. Always use a pH-neutral cleaner to avoid harming tiles and grout. These gentle formulas effectively clean without stripping protective finishes.
Choose a microfiber mop for the best results. It picks up more dirt without leaving streaks behind. After mopping, ensure the tile and grout dry thoroughly to avoid water damage and stains. Proper mopping technique safeguards your flooring while enhancing its beauty.

Grout sealing is a proactive measure that boosts longevity. Sealed grout resists stains and repels moisture, maintaining a fresh look over time.
Before sealing, ensure grout is clean and dry. Grout sealers come in a variety of types, so select one suited to your tile and grout. Apply the sealer evenly, following the manufacturer's instructions for optimal results.
Reapply sealer regularly based on use and foot traffic. Doing so ensures continuous protection against daily wear and tear. A properly sealed grout is less susceptible to damage, helping you enjoy beautiful flooring longer.
Using eco-friendly cleaning solutions benefits both your tile and the environment. Natural products are often less harsh, making them ideal for tile and grout maintenance.
A popular eco-friendly cleaner is a mixture of baking soda and vinegar. This simple combination effectively cleans without harsh chemicals. For tougher stains, let the solution sit for a few minutes before scrubbing gently.
Another option is to use steam cleaners. They clean deeply and do not rely on chemicals, ensuring your tile and grout remain unharmed. Eco-friendly solutions are not only safer but often more effective, promoting sustainability while maintaining cleanliness.

Using mats and rugs is a straightforward way to shield your tiles. In high-traffic areas, they diminish the impact of constant foot contact. Rugs can enhance both protection and style in your living spaces.
Furniture poses another risk to tile surfaces. Using furniture protectors or pads under chairs and tables prevents scratches and cracks. This simple measure safeguards your flooring from heavy load stresses.
Humidity and ventilation play significant roles in tile and grout care. Poorly ventilated areas can promote mold and mildew growth. Ensuring good airflow can prevent such issues.
Particular attention is needed in bathrooms and kitchens, where moisture can accumulate quickly. Install exhaust fans or maintain good ventilation to keep tile areas dry. This practice helps maintain optimal conditions, prolonging the life of your tile and grout.
